Hi Doran,

Handing this one to you before I'm off. The batch of calibration weights from the Greywick metrology lab arrives at your site tomorrow, packed in the grey foam crate with tamper tape on both latches. Check the tape before signing anything, and weigh the crate against the figure on the manifest — last batch came in light and caused a headache. Once verified, give the courier the following instruction for the return leg:

drop instructions, hahip-badug: the quenox ralath courier leaves the kaseth fraiel rusiel tameth belys istdor ralion giliel ledger at gate 7830 under passcode 165413

**Ticket: staging env misconfigured for EXIF scrubber**

Pixelrinse workers in staging skip EXIF scrubbing because the env points at the dead sanitizer queue. Uploads pass through with GPS tags intact. Fix: repoint `SCRUB_QUEUE_URL` to the active queue and redeploy. The sanitizer also needs its auth token in the env file, added on the line below.

env line for fajop-taguf: VAULT_KEY20=82a8caa7b14c704c3638

Hi all — quick reminder from the front desk at Quillbarn House. Contractors: please check in with us before heading anywhere, even if your host said "just come up." We'll print you a day pass, point you to the lifts, and hold any deliveries. If nobody's at the desk (coffee happens), wait by the sign-in tablet rather than tailgating through the barriers. For access to the contractor corridor on level 1, use the keypad with the code below.

turnstile pass: bdg-YEOZLM-79341408

Release checklist — step 7: confirm the leaked-file-descriptor hunt in the Pellgrove sync daemon is closed before tagging. Run the soak test for at least four hours, graph open descriptor counts, and verify the curve flattens after the warm-up period. If it climbs linearly, the fix did not land in your branch — rebase and re-run rather than tagging anyway. Record the soak duration and final descriptor count in the release notes. The candidate build is identified by the token below.

trace token, kajeg-tadup: htk31_ea4436123ab4c9e337062126feef2c5